Embraer’s E190F E-freighter aircraft has been fully certified by the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A). The Brazilian manufacturer’s passenger-to-freighter conversion and cargo loading system – developed by U.S. Cargo Systems – received the certification by the FAA in September 2024. In July, the E-Freighter was certified by the National Civil Aviation Agency of Brazil (ANAC) and EASA certification is due later this year. “FAA certification is an important milestone in our passenger-to-freighter conversion program.
